- 1950
The Maracanazo
Uruguay silence the Maracanã. Brazil expected coronation; Ghiggia wrote the most painful 79th-minute goal in football history.
- 1966
The Wembley goal
Hurst’s shot off the bar. In or out? England 4–2 West Germany after extra time. Fifty-eight years later, still arguing.
- 1970
Banks from Pelé
A header destined for the net, scooped up impossibly. The save of the century, replayed every June.
- 1974
Total Football
Cruyff’s turn against Sweden. The Netherlands’ rotating geometry redrew what a team could be — even if Germany lifted the cup.
- 1986
Hand of God / Goal of the Century
Maradona twice in four minutes. The fist, and then the slalom past five Englishmen. Mexico City has never been louder.
- 1990
Gazza’s tears
A yellow card, a banned final, a nation hooked. The summer English football came back.
- 1998
Zidane in Paris
Two headers in the final on home soil. France 3 – Brazil 0. Les Bleus claim the trophy at last.
- 2002
The shock in Seoul
South Korea’s run to the semis. Italy, Spain, the controversy, the noise — a tournament that rewrote the map.
- 2006
The headbutt
Materazzi. Zidane. The chest. Berlin. The last touch of a generational career.
- 2014
7–1
Belo Horizonte. Germany destroy Brazil at home. Six goals in 29 minutes. The hosts in tears, the world in shock.
- 2018
Mbappé arrives
A 19-year-old running through Argentina in Kazan. The torch passed mid-match. France lift the trophy in Moscow.
- 2022
Messi finally
Lusail. Penalties. Argentina 3(4) – France 3(2). The greatest player of the era gets the only thing he was missing.
